Shadowgraphy is good technique to image aluminum combustion for small solid-propellant samples. But classical detection methods struggle to provide accurate data on aluminum droplets with such different aspects. A new semantic-segmentation approach is tested using deep learning to classify every image pixel over various classes. The UNET network wa...
The combustion of aluminum particles is a key factor for rocket motor propulsion in terms of performance and stability. Numerical simulations is a tool enabling complex instabilities study, but input data for the two-phase models in use have an important influence on simulation results. In this paper, the scientific outcomes of the 2016 Data Fusion Contest organized by the Image Analysis and Data Fusion Technical Committee of the IEEE Geoscience and Remote Sensing Society are discussed. Since 2006, the Image Analysis and Data Fusion Technical Committee (IADF TC) of the IEEE Geoscience and Remote Sensing Society (GRSS) organizes a yearly Data Fusion Contest that aims to promote the use of new remote sensing data sources and stimulating new methodological developments.

Automated scene understanding or interpretation is a fundamental problem of computer vision. Its goal is to compute a formal description of the content and events that can be observed in images or videos and distribute it to artificial or human agents for further exploitation or storage.
